1     AN ACT concerning vehicles.
 
2     Be it enacted by the People of the State of Illinois,
3 represented in the General Assembly:
 
4     Section 5. The Illinois Vehicle Code is amended by changing
5 Section 11-601 as follows:
 
6     (625 ILCS 5/11-601)  (from Ch. 95 1/2, par. 11-601)
7     Sec. 11-601. General speed restrictions.
8     (a) No vehicle may be driven upon any highway of this State
9 at a speed which is greater than is reasonable and proper with
10 regard to traffic conditions and the use of the highway, or
11 endangers the safety of any person or property. The fact that
12 the speed of a vehicle does not exceed the applicable maximum
13 speed limit does not relieve the driver from the duty to
14 decrease speed when approaching and crossing an intersection,
15 approaching and going around a curve, when approaching a hill
16 crest, when traveling upon any narrow or winding roadway, or
17 when special hazard exists with respect to pedestrians or other
18 traffic or by reason of weather or highway conditions. Speed
19 must be decreased as may be necessary to avoid colliding with
20 any person or vehicle on or entering the highway in compliance
21 with legal requirements and the duty of all persons to use due
22 care.
23     (b) No person may drive a vehicle upon any highway of this
24 State at a speed which is greater than the applicable statutory
25 maximum speed limit established by paragraphs (c), (d), (e),
26 (f) or (g) of this Section, by Section 11-605 or by a
27 regulation or ordinance made under this Chapter.
28     (c) Unless some other speed restriction is established
29 under this Chapter, the maximum speed limit in an urban
30 district for all vehicles is:
31         1. 30 miles per hour; and
32         2. 15 miles per hour in an alley.

1     (d) Unless some other speed restriction is established
2 under this Chapter, the maximum speed limit outside an urban
3 district for any vehicle of the first division or a second
4 division vehicle designed or used for the carrying of a gross
5 weight of 8,000 pounds or less (including the weight of the
6 vehicle and maximum load) is (1) 65 miles per hour (i) for all
7 highways under the jurisdiction of the Illinois State Toll
8 Highway Authority and (ii) for all or part of highways that are
9 designated by the Department, have at least 4 lanes of traffic,
10 and have a separation between the roadways moving in opposite
11 directions and (2) 55 miles per hour for all other highways,
12 roads, and streets.
13     (e) (Blank) Unless some lesser speed restriction is
14 established under this Chapter, the maximum speed limit outside
15 an urban district for a second division vehicle designed or
16 used for the carrying of a gross weight of 8,001 pounds or more
17 (including the weight of the vehicle and maximum load) is 55
18 miles per hour.
19     (f) Unless some other speed restriction is established
20 under this Chapter, the maximum speed limit outside an urban
21 district for a bus is:
22         1. 65 miles per hour upon any highway which has at
23     least 4 lanes of traffic and of which the roadways for
24     traffic moving in opposite directions are separated by a
25     strip of ground which is not surfaced or suitable for
26     vehicular traffic, except that the maximum speed limit for
27     a bus on all highways, roads, or streets not under the
28     jurisdiction of the Department or the Illinois State Toll
29     Highway Authority is 55 miles per hour; and
30         2. 55 60 miles per hour on any other highway, except
31     that the maximum speed limit for a bus on all highways,
32     roads, or streets not under the jurisdiction of the
33     Department or the Illinois State Toll Highway Authority is
34     55 miles per hour.
35     (g) (Blank) Unless some other speed restriction is
36 established under this Chapter, the maximum speed limit outside

1 an urban district for a house car, camper, private living
2 coach, vehicles licensed as recreational vehicles, and any
3 vehicle towing any other vehicle is 55 miles per hour or the
4 posted speed limit, whichever is less.
5 (Source: P.A. 89-444, eff. 1-25-96; 89-551, eff. 1-1-97.)
 
6     Section 99. Effective date. This Act takes effect January
7 1, 2005.
